Cyprus police prepare for Nicosia protests

The Cyprus Police announced that two public demonstrations will take place in Nicosia in June 2026. On Monday, 22 June at 18:30, a protest is scheduled outside the Legal Service, and on Wednesday, 24 June at 10:00 a protest by hourly‑paid government staff will begin outside the Ministry of Finance and then move toward the Presidential Palace. Police will be on site to maintain public order, manage traffic and enforce safety measures. The public is advised to follow officers’ directions, use alternative routes and cooperate to ensure a peaceful event.

Both gatherings are subject to Law 151(I) of 2025 on public assemblies, which obliges organizers to cooperate with authorities and gives police the power to restrict or disperse gatherings that become non‑peaceful or threaten safety.
